SEO综合查询网站源码解析,探索优化与排名的奥秘,seo综合查询哪些网站怎么进入

admin22025-01-13 11:10:56
SEO综合查询网站源码解析,旨在探索优化与排名的奥秘。通过解析这些网站的源码,可以了解它们如何构建网站结构、优化关键词、提升用户体验等,从而帮助用户提高网站排名。要进入SEO综合查询网站,可以通过搜索引擎搜索相关关键词,或者通过相关论坛、社交媒体等途径获取入口。也可以参考一些专业的SEO工具,如SEO综合查询工具等,来辅助查询和了解相关网站的优化策略。通过学习和实践,可以逐步掌握SEO优化的技巧,提升网站排名和流量。

在当今数字化时代,搜索引擎优化(SEO)已成为网站运营中不可或缺的一环,通过SEO,网站能够在搜索引擎结果页面(SERP)中获得更高的排名,从而吸引更多潜在用户,而“SEO综合查询网站”作为一种工具,帮助网站管理员和SEO专家分析竞争对手的SEO策略,优化自身网站的关键词排名,本文将深入探讨“SEO综合查询网站”的源码解析,揭示其背后的技术原理与优化策略。

一、SEO综合查询网站概述

SEO综合查询网站,顾名思义,是一个集多种SEO查询功能于一体的平台,它通常提供关键词排名查询、网站流量分析、竞争对手分析、网站诊断报告等功能,这类工具通过爬取搜索引擎数据,为用户提供详尽的SEO分析报告,帮助用户了解自身网站在搜索引擎中的表现,并据此调整优化策略。

二、源码解析的重要性

了解SEO综合查询网站的源码,对于SEO从业者而言,具有多重意义,源码解析有助于深入理解SEO工具的工作原理,从而更精准地利用这些工具进行SEO分析,通过源码学习,可以掌握更多SEO优化技巧,提升个人或团队的SEO能力,对于开发者而言,了解这些工具的源码还能为自定义开发SEO工具提供灵感和参考。

三、源码结构分析

1、前端界面:SEO综合查询网站的前端界面通常包括多个功能模块,如关键词排名查询、竞争对手分析、网站流量统计等,这些模块通过HTML、CSS和JavaScript等技术实现,前端主要负责与用户交互,展示查询结果和提供操作入口。

2、后端逻辑:后端是处理用户请求、执行SEO查询操作的核心部分,通常使用Python、Java或PHP等编程语言实现,后端负责接收前端发送的请求,调用相应的API或爬虫程序获取数据,并将处理结果返回给前端展示。

3、数据库设计:数据库用于存储用户数据、查询结果和网站信息,常见的数据库包括MySQL、MongoDB等,数据库设计需考虑数据的存储结构、索引优化以及安全性等问题。

4、爬虫程序:为了获取搜索引擎的实时数据,SEO综合查询网站通常会使用爬虫程序爬取搜索引擎结果页面(SERP),这些爬虫程序需遵循搜索引擎的服务条款和条件,避免被封禁或处罚。

四、关键技术与优化策略

1、关键词排名查询:关键词排名是SEO优化的重要指标之一,通过爬取搜索引擎结果页面,分析目标关键词的排名情况,为了提高查询效率,可采用分布式爬虫技术,同时从多个服务器发起请求,缩短查询时间,还需考虑反爬虫机制,避免被搜索引擎封禁。

2、竞争对手分析:竞争对手分析是了解市场格局、制定优化策略的关键步骤,通过爬取竞争对手的网站信息,分析其关键词布局、内容质量、外链建设等,从而找出自身的优势和不足,为了提高分析准确性,可采用自然语言处理技术(NLP)对网页内容进行深度挖掘。

3、网站流量统计:网站流量是评估SEO效果的重要依据之一,通过爬取网站服务器日志或利用第三方统计工具(如Google Analytics),获取网站的访问量、访问时长、跳出率等数据,这些数据有助于发现潜在问题,优化用户体验和转化率。

4、SEO诊断报告:基于上述分析结果,生成详细的SEO诊断报告,报告应包含关键词排名情况、竞争对手分析、网站流量统计等信息,并给出具体的优化建议,为了提高报告的准确性和可读性,可采用可视化技术(如Echarts、D3.js)展示数据。

五、源码实现示例(以Python为例)

以下是一个简单的Python爬虫程序示例,用于爬取某个关键词在搜索引擎中的排名情况:

import requests
from bs4 import BeautifulSoup
import time
def get_keyword_rank(keyword, domain):
    url = f"https://www.google.com/search?q={keyword}+site:{domain}"
    headers = {
        'User-Agent': 'Mozilla/5.0 (Windows NT 10.0; Win64; x64) AppleWebKit/537.36 (KHTML, like Gecko) Chrome/58.0.3029.110 Safari/537.3'}
    response = requests.get(url, headers=headers)
    soup = BeautifulSoup(response.text, 'html.parser')
    results = soup.find_all('h3')
    rank = 1
    for result in results:
        if domain in result.text:
            print(f"Keyword '{keyword}' rank: {rank}")
            return rank
        rank += 1
    return None
if __name__ == '__main__':
    keyword = 'SEO tools'
    domain = 'www.example.com'
    rank = get_keyword_rank(keyword, domain)
    if rank:
        print(f"Keyword '{keyword}' rank for '{domain}': {rank}")
    else:
        print(f"Keyword '{keyword}' not found in top 100 results for '{domain}'")

六、总结与展望

通过对“SEO综合查询网站”的源码解析,我们深入了解了其工作原理和优化策略,随着技术的不断发展,SEO综合查询工具将变得更加智能化和自动化,利用深度学习技术提高关键词排名的预测准确性;通过大数据分析提升竞争对手分析的深度;采用更高效的爬虫技术缩短查询时间等,对于SEO从业者而言,掌握这些技术和工具将有助于提升工作效率和竞争力,也需关注搜索引擎算法的变化和更新,及时调整优化策略以适应新的市场环境。

本文转载自互联网,具体来源未知,或在文章中已说明来源,若有权利人发现,请联系我们更正。本站尊重原创,转载文章仅为传递更多信息之目的,并不意味着赞同其观点或证实其内容的真实性。如其他媒体、网站或个人从本网站转载使用,请保留本站注明的文章来源,并自负版权等法律责任。如有关于文章内容的疑问或投诉,请及时联系我们。我们转载此文的目的在于传递更多信息,同时也希望找到原作者,感谢各位读者的支持!

本文链接:http://tengwen.xyz/post/104562.html

热门标签
最新文章
随机文章